Default Problem putting C-clips back in, HELP

I want to get this done tomarrow, so i HOPE someone can help. I had to take the axles out to install my old backing plates on my new axle.
stock rearend, 99 camaro, 3.23 gears.
One side i get the c-clip in fine. but the drivers side axle will not go in far enough to get the clip in there, its about 3mm short. i have no idea why not...me and a friend spent about 1/2 an hour on it...with no progress, does anyone have any suggestions?

Make sure there's nothing on the wheel flange end of the axle preventing it from traveling over far enough. Is this a 4-channel car? The ABS pickup for the reluctor ring on the axle will sometimes prevent the axle from sliding IN far enough.

Also, you have to be close. If you were able to get the axles out, you should be able to get them back in. Hopefully, in the morning it will be obvious to you. Problems like this that I can't figure out at 12:31 in the morning are sometimes painfully obvious the next day.
